About the event
This year's World Wetlands Day has a theme of "Celebrating cultural heritage" but many aspects of our cultural heritage in the Broads, including the landscape created by people over many centuries, are threatened by climate change. It appears the world has missed the opportunity to limit warming to 1.5 degrees C and the resulting impacts - heatwaves, floods, saline incursions and drought, are upon us. How can we defend the Broads, adapt to the new conditions, and perhaps even turn them to our advantage?
